<div dir="ltr"><div class="gmail_extra"><div class="gmail_quote">On Mon, Aug 11, 2014 at 2:07 PM, Guido Berhoerster <span dir="ltr"><<a href="mailto:gber@opensuse.org" target="_blank">gber@opensuse.org</a>></span> w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">* Yves-Alexis Perez <<a href="mailto:corsac@debian.org">corsac@debian.org</a>> [2014-08-11 13:37]:<br>
<div><div class="h5">> On lun., 2014-08-11 at 12:09 +0200, Guido Berhoerster wrote:<br>
> > > Hmh, pkexec means policykit, isn't it? So (on Debian at least, not sure<br>
> > > about elsewhere, like non Linux) that brings libpam-systemd/logind, and<br>
> > > I'm not sure it'll work on non Linux, even with something like<br>
> > > systemd-shim.<br>
> ><br>
> > polkit supports ConsoleKit as a backend and should work fine<br>
> > without systemd on Linux/BSD/Solaris.<br>
><br>
> But ConsoleKit is supposedly deprecated/unmaintained, so I'm a bit<br>
> unsure what that means for BSD/Solaris.<br>
<br>
</div></div>In absence of an alternative I'd expect them to keept it alive,<br>
it is still maintained in FreeBSD and OpenBSD ports and Solaris:<br>
<a href="http://svnweb.freebsd.org/ports/head/sysutils/consolekit/" target="_blank">http://svnweb.freebsd.org/ports/head/sysutils/consolekit/</a><br>
<a href="http://openbsd.cs.toronto.edu/cgi-bin/cvsweb/ports/sysutils/consolekit/" target="_blank">http://openbsd.cs.toronto.edu/cgi-bin/cvsweb/ports/sysutils/consolekit/</a><br>
<a href="https://hg.java.net/hg/solaris-desktop~spec-files/log/f1f6f82f0561/specs/SUNWconsolekit.spec" target="_blank">https://hg.java.net/hg/solaris-desktop~spec-files/log/f1f6f82f0561/specs/SUNWconsolekit.spec</a><br>
There is also an OpenBSD GSoC project to reimplement parts of the<br>
systemd API:<br>
<a href="http://www.openbsdfoundation.org/gsoc2014.html#systemd" target="_blank">http://www.openbsdfoundation.org/gsoc2014.html#systemd</a><br>
<a href="https://www.google-melange.com/gsoc/project/details/google/gsoc2014/kremlin/5639274879778816" target="_blank">https://www.google-melange.com/gsoc/project/details/google/gsoc2014/kremlin/5639274879778816</a><br></blockquote>
<div><br></div><div>A bit late to the party - yeah, we still use consolekit on OpenBSD, and i just need to try the pkexec variant in the newer xfpm release to confirm everything still works as expected.<br><br>As for the GSOC, i'm mentoring that student, and he did a really good job at preparing the skeletons for hostnamed/localed/timedated replacements - logind will be more work though.<br>
<br></div><div>Landry<br></div></div></div></div>